Panki - Rajkanika, Kendrapara
Panki is a village situated in the Rajkanika tehsil of Kendrapara district, Odisha. It is located approximately 12 km from the tehsil headquarters in Rajkanika and around 12 km from the district headquarters in Kendrapara . Nahuni serves as the Gram Panchayat for Panki village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Panki is 395607. The village covers a total geographical area of 643 hectares and falls under the 754227 pincode. Pattamundai is the nearest town, located about 32 km away.
Panki village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Aul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kendrapara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Panki
According to the 2011 Census, Panki village had a total population of 1,762 people, including 901 males and 861 females, living in 379 households. The sex ratio was 956 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 85.60%, with male literacy at 90.69% and female literacy at 80.49%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 456.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,762 | 901 | 861 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 199 | 117 | 82 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 456 | 238 | 218 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 1,338 | 711 | 627 |
| Illiterate Population | 424 | 190 | 234 |

Transport and Connectivity of Panki
Panki is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Baudpur, while the nearest airport is Biju Patnaik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 84.4 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Pattamundai to Panki is about 32 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Kendrapara to Panki is about 12 km, with the usual travel time around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
